Figure 1. Customize IP
- Max Cols
- Specifies maximum video columns/pixels the IP core could produce at run time. Any video width that is less than Maximum Number of Columns can be programmed through AXI4-Lite control interface without regenerating core.
- Max Rows
- Specifies maximum video rows/lines the IP core could produce at run time. Any video height that is less than Maximum Number of Rows can be programmed through AXI4-Lite control interface without regenerating core.
- Convert Samples per Clock
- Select this to enable PPC conversion.
- In Samples Per Clock
- Specifies the number of pixel processed per clock cycle on the input side. Permitted values are 1, 2, 4, and 8 samples per clock.
- In Max Data Width
- Specifies the bit width of input samples. Permitted values are 8, 10, 12 and 16 bits. This parameter should match the Video Component Width of the video IP core connected to the slave AXI4-Stream video interface.
- Out Samples Per Clock
- Specifies the number of pixel processed per clock cycle on the output side. Permitted values are 1, 2, 4, and 8 samples per clock.
- Out Max Data Width
- Specifies the bit width of output samples. Permitted values are 8, 10, 12 and 16 bits. This parameter should match the Video Component Width of the video IP core connected to the master AXI4-Stream video interface.
- In HDMI 420
- Select this option if the input video stream to slave AXI4-Stream video interface is a Native 420 stream.
- Out HDMI 420
- Select this option if the output video stream to master AXI4-Stream video interface has to be a Native 420 stream.
- In Sample Drop
- Select this option if the sample drop algorithm has to be implemented.
- Out Sample Repeat
- Select this option if the sample repeat algorithm has to be implemented.